James Hindley was baptised on 10th April 1808 (MF213/94 at Chester Record Office). He was the sixth of the eleven children of George and Sarah Hindley. BGBGBBBBBGG
Phebe Newall the daughter of John and Martha Newall was baptised at Great Budworth Church on 31st May 1812.
James married Phoebe Newall at Davenham on 20th September 1830. (MF87/2 no.103).
They were listed as both of this parish. The signature of James and a cross by Phoebe were witnessed by Peter Hindley and John Whitlow.
By 1841 James was a bricklayer and at a later date he was a cattle dealer.
It is very likely there were no children from the marriage as in father George’s Will of 1849 they were “without issue”.
James and Phoebe are buried together in Lostock Gralam Churchyard, Northwich.

1886 James’s Will leaves half shares to brothers Joseph and Peter Hindley, but only after deductions for funeral costs and bequests to Mrs Newall on behalf of Arthur and Clare Newall, Annie Newall, and Thomas Hankey.
